Beyond School Enrichment Grant
The New Hampshire Department of Education (NHED) will issue competitive grants to New Hampshire public and public chartered schools for funding the establishment of after school, before school, or summer enrichment programming opportunities for students in K-12 for the 2022-2023 school year and 2023 summer. Responses to this Request for Applications received by the deadline will be scored by independent peer reviewers. The primary purpose of these grants is to provide students in K-12 with the opportunity to participate in highly engaging, enrichment programming that supports students’ social, emotional, and academic needs in a before, after or summer school setting.
